If 7x + 1 ≥ 15, what is the value of x?
  • Step 1: Start with the inequality 7x + 1 ≥ 15.
  • Step 2: Subtract 1 from both sides to isolate the term with x. This gives you 7x ≥ 15 - 1.
  • Step 3: Simplify the right side. Now you have 7x ≥ 14.
  • Step 4: Divide both sides by 7 to solve for x. This gives you x ≥ 14 / 7.
  • Step 5: Simplify the right side. Now you have x ≥ 2.
